I have little confusion about the number of wives our Prophet MUHAMMAD (S.A.W.W) had. Were they 7 or 12?
Khadijah Bint Khuwaylid
Sawdah Bint Zamaah
Aaishah Bint Abi Bakr
Hafsah Bint Omar
Zainab Bint Khuzaymah
Om-salamah , Hind Bint Otbah
Zainab Bint Jahsh
Juwayriyah Bint Alharith
Safiyah Bint Huyay Ibn Akhtab
Ommo Habibah Ramlah Bint Abi Sofian
Maria Bint Shamoun, the Egyptian
Maymonah Bint Alharith
Are the above mentioned names correct?

الجواب حامدا و مصلیا

Through the below-mentioned narration it is clearly understood that the number of holy wives of Rasoolullahi Sallallahu Alaihi wa Sallam were eleven (11) and out of them two (2), i.e Hadhrath Khadija bint Khuwailid Radhiyallahu Anha and Hadhrath Zainab bint Khuzaima Radhiyallahu Anha had passed away during the life time of Rasoolullahi Sallallahu Alaihi wa Sallam. And the rest nine (9) of the holy wives , i.e. Hadhrath A’isha Radhiyallahu Anha bint Abi Bakr Radhiyallahu Anhu, Hadhrath Hafsa Radhiyallahu Anha bint Umar Radhiyallahu Anhu, Hadhrath Ummu Habiba Radhiyallahu Anha bint Abi Sufyan Radhiyallahu Anhu, Hadhrath Zainab Radhiyallahu Anha bint Jahsh, Hadhrath Ummu Salama Radhiyallahu Anha bint Abi Umayya, Hadhrat Maimuna Radhiyallahu Anha bint Haris Al Hilaliyya, Hadhrath Sawda Radhiyallahu Anha bint Zumu’a, Hadhrath Juwairiya Radhiyallahu Anha bint Haris Al Musthalaqiya, Hadhrath Safiyya Radhiyallahu Anha bint Huyayyi ibn Akhthab were present at the time of passing away of Nabi Sallallalhu Alaihi wa Sallam (Seerath e Musthafa : v3 p281)
